Q1: Why is this formula specific to India?
A: This formula is tailored considering the typical body composition and anthropometric characteristics observed in the Indian population.
Q2: What are healthy body fat percentage ranges?
A: For men: 8-19%, For women: 21-33%. These ranges can vary based on age and fitness level.
Q3: How accurate is this formula compared to other methods?
A: While convenient, it's less accurate than methods like DEXA or hydrostatic weighing. It provides a good estimate for general assessment.
Q4: Can I use this calculator if I'm under 18?
A: This formula is designed for adults. For adolescents, consult healthcare providers for appropriate assessment methods.
Q5: How often should I check my body fat percentage?
A: For most people, checking every 1-3 months is sufficient to track changes without becoming obsessive about daily fluctuations.
